Collocations with mood

These are words often used in combination with mood.

Click on a collocation to see more examples of it.


bad mood
He also apologized to the crew for his bad mood throughout filming due to the tightness of the budget and timetable.

changing mood
The definition of ceasefire applying in that statement cannot now be changed to suit the changing mood in any section of the community.

depressed mood
For age, older adolescents reported higher levels of depressed mood than younger adolescents.
depressive mood
Disabling chronic illness, depressive mood, functional decline, and sedentary lifestyles are among the most important prevention targets.
elevated mood
However, the later onset group were more likely to experience elevated mood and increased sociability during first mania and the early onset group irritable mood.
good mood
Hope this letter finds you in good mood.
imperative mood
Furthermore, the user was usually allowed to type the command only in imperative mood, and could not give combinations of commands.
mood disturbance
Cumulative sleepiness, mood disturbance, and psychomotor vigilance performance decrements during a week of sleep restricted to 4-5 hours per night.
mood of optimism
But this mood of optimism soon changed once the membership of the committee was announced.
mood stabilizer
All three were treated with antipsychotic medication and sodium valproate as a mood stabilizer, two as in-patients, one as an out-patient.
mood swing
If the mood swing is not associated with a mood disorder, treatments are harder to assign.

negative mood
We also assessed negative and positive schematic processing following a negative mood induction and included a measure of depressive attributional style.
overall mood
Upon reading the poem fur ther, she came to the realisation that the overall mood was sad.
playful mood
I am in a playful mood now because we have gone from the sublime to the ridiculous.

positive mood
Orbitofrontal cortex tracks positive mood in mothers viewing pictures of their newborn infants.
prevailing mood
Externally, however, the aspect takes on a nature of the impervious and the building returns to its region's prevailing mood.
subjunctive mood
Results indicate a strong correlation between children's ability to use the subjunctive mood in relative clauses and their capacity for understanding false beliefs.
